Each language version is independently generated for its own context, not a direct translation.
Imagina que la mayoría de los "agentes de IA" (esos programas inteligentes que nos ayudan a hacer cosas) son como máquinas expendedoras rígidas. Si pones una moneda, te da una galleta. Si pones otra, te da un refresco. Pero si quieres que te ayude a cocinar, a escribir un poema o a comprar un boleto de avión, necesitas comprar una máquina diferente para cada tarea. Además, si te gusta que te hablen de forma muy formal, la máquina no lo sabrá y seguirá hablando igual con todos.
Los autores de este paper, Alfred y Aaron Shen, dicen: "¡Eso es un problema!". Por eso crearon el STEM Agent.
Aquí tienes la explicación de cómo funciona, usando analogías sencillas:
1. La Idea Central: La "Célula Madre" de la IA
En biología, una célula madre es especial porque no tiene un trabajo definido todavía, pero tiene el poder de convertirse en cualquier tipo de célula (piel, sangre, músculo) según lo que el cuerpo necesite.
El STEM Agent hace lo mismo con la inteligencia artificial:
- Es un "núcleo" básico y flexible.
- Cuando llega una tarea, se "diferencia" (se transforma) en lo que necesites: un experto en compras, un asistente de chat, un gestor de pagos o un compañero de equipo.
- No está atado a una sola forma de hablar o trabajar.
2. El Gran Traductor (Interoperabilidad Multi-Protocolo)
Actualmente, hay muchos idiomas para que las IAs se hablen entre sí (llamados "protocolos"). Es como si un grupo de amigos quisiera reunirse, pero uno habla inglés, otro chino, otro usa señales de mano y otro solo escribe cartas.
El STEM Agent tiene un traductor universal en su puerta de entrada. Soporta 5 idiomas diferentes a la vez:
- A2A: Para que una IA hable con otra IA.
- AG-UI: Para mostrarle al usuario lo que la IA está pensando en tiempo real (como ver los subtítulos de una película).
- A2UI: Para crear interfaces visuales dinámicas (botones, gráficos) al vuelo.
- UCP y AP2: Dos nuevos "idiomas" que inventaron ellos mismos específicamente para comercio y pagos. Imagina que la IA no solo te dice "puedo comprar esto", sino que realmente gestiona el carrito de compras, la seguridad del pago y el recibo, todo dentro de la conversación.
3. El "Detective de Hábitos" (Caller Profiler)
La mayoría de las IAs tratan a todos los usuarios igual. El STEM Agent, en cambio, tiene un detective interno que aprende de ti.
- Observa cómo hablas, si eres pragmático o soñador, si prefieres respuestas cortas o detalladas, y a qué hora sueles trabajar.
- Usa una fórmula matemática simple (como un promedio móvil) para ajustar su comportamiento cada vez que interactúas.
- Resultado: Con el tiempo, la IA se adapta a tu estilo personal sin que tú tengas que configurarla manualmente. Si siempre prefieres que sea directa, dejará de ser tan amable y será más eficiente.
4. La Memoria que No Se Olvida (Sistema de Memoria)
Las IAs suelen tener una memoria corta o desordenada. El STEM Agent tiene cuatro tipos de memoria organizados como una biblioteca inteligente:
- Memoria Episódica: Recuerda las conversaciones específicas (como recordar que ayer hablamos de tu perro).
- Memoria Semántica: Guarda los hechos y conceptos (sabe que "Perro" es un "Animal").
- Memoria Procedural: Aprende cómo hacer las cosas. Si te ayudó a reservar un vuelo tres veces, guarda ese "receta" para hacerlo más rápido la cuarta vez.
- Contexto de Usuario: Guarda tus preferencias personales.
Además, tiene un mecanismo de "limpieza": si algo no es importante, lo olvida para no saturarse, pero si algo se repite mucho, lo convierte en un Habilidad Maestra.
5. El Ciclo de Vida de las Habilidades (Como en Biología)
Esta es la parte más creativa. El sistema trata las habilidades como si fueran células vivas:
- Nacimiento (Progenitor): La IA nota un patrón (ej: "el usuario siempre pide un resumen al final").
- Compromiso (Committed): Si funciona bien varias veces, se convierte en una habilidad oficial.
- Madurez (Mature): Si funciona perfecto muchas veces, la IA la usa automáticamente para saltarse pasos y ser más rápida.
- Muerte Celular (Apoptosis): Si una habilidad deja de funcionar bien o da errores, el sistema la "mata" y la elimina para no estorbar.
¿Por qué es importante esto?
Hasta ahora, las IAs eran como herramientas de un solo uso. El STEM Agent es como un cuchillo suizo inteligente que:
- Habla todos los idiomas de las máquinas.
- Aprende quién eres tú.
- Crea sus propias herramientas (habilidades) a medida que trabaja.
- Puede manejar compras y pagos de forma segura.
Los autores probaron todo esto con más de 400 pruebas automáticas y funcionó en menos de 3 segundos. Es un paso gigante para que las IAs dejen de ser robots rígidos y se conviertan en verdaderos asistentes personales que crecen y aprenden con nosotros.